The Science Behind Cooking: Breaking Down Proteins and Carbohydrates

So, why did our ancestors start cooking their food in the first place? The answer lies in the science behind cooking. Cooking breaks down proteins and carbohydrates, making them more digestible and increasing their nutritional value. Raw meat, for example, contains collagen, a protein that can be difficult to digest. Cooking breaks down collagen, making it easier to absorb the essential nutrients.

Denaturation of Proteins: A Key Process in Cooking

The denaturation of proteins is a key process that occurs when food is cooked. This process involves the unwinding of protein molecules, making them more accessible to enzymes. Cooking denatures proteins, allowing for easier digestion and increasing the bioavailability of essential amino acids.

Starch Gelatinization: A Game Changer for Carbohydrates

Cooking also affects the structure of starches, breaking down complex carbohydrates into simpler forms. Starch gelatinization occurs when heated water penetrates the starch granules, allowing them to absorb water and swell. This process makes starches more accessible to digestive enzymes, increasing their nutritional value.

Cooking and Survival: A Matter of Life and Death

In addition to the nutritional benefits, cooking played a vital role in the survival of our ancestors. Cooking allowed for the destruction of pathogens and toxins, making food safer to consume. Raw meat, for example, can harbor a range of bacteria, including E. coli and Salmonella. Cooking meat to the recommended internal temperature can kill these pathogens, reducing the risk of illness and death.

Killing Pathogens: The Original Purpose of Cooking

The primary purpose of cooking was not to create flavors or textures but to kill pathogens. Cooking provided a means of detoxifying food, making it safer to eat. In an era without refrigeration, cooking was essential for food preservation.

Reducing Anti-Nutrients: A Bonus Benefit

Cooking also reduces the level of anti-nutrients in food. Anti-nutrients, such as phytates and lectins, can inhibit the absorption of essential nutrients. Cooking breaks down these compounds, increasing the bioavailability of essential minerals and vitamins.

What is the earliest evidence of cooking?

The earliest evidence of cooking dates back to around 250,000 years ago, during the Lower Paleolithic period. Archaeologists have discovered evidence of controlled fire use at various sites across the world, including the Swartkrans site in South Africa and the Qesem Cave in Israel. These early humans likely used fire for cooking, as well as other purposes such as warmth and social gatherings.

The discovery of cooked remains of plants and animals at these sites suggests that early humans were experimenting with different cooking methods. For example, the remains of roasted tubers and seeds have been found at the Swartkrans site, while the Qesem Cave site yielded evidence of cooked meat. These early experiments with cooking likely laid the foundation for the development of more complex cuisine in later periods.
